Description
Symmetrical about a central section, which is set forward by 2½ bays, with a canted end, flagged floor and dentilled eaves. Square-pane glazing. Tall ball finial. To either side, two interconnecting houses, one of 6 sections, and one of 7 sections. The structure is of wood with decorative cast iron brackets anchoring tension rods, and remote controlled gearing for both roof lights and the top hung front windows, operated from the boarded walkway over a longitudinal heating duct sunk in the floor. Front glazing is set on cement-rendered brick walls. Glazed double doors to the front of the projecting central section, and single doors at the end of the through walk-way. A door at the back of the central section leads through the garden wall to a lean-to brick-built potting shed, with a ribbed brick stack, now reduced in height.
